African AIDS drug trial stopped prematurely

One of the studies in three African countries where women were given an AIDS drug to prevent HIV infection is being stopped because the project is not working, researchers said Monday. These women on the trial were taking a daily dose of the drug Truvada or a look-alike placebo pill and had an equal chance of becoming infected. The ones taking Truvada were expected to have had a much lower infection rate.

Medicare Reassignments

Some practitioners may not bill the customers directly but medicare billing happens through clinics / group practice / hospitals where the provider works. Medicare reassignment of benefits is a mechanism by which practitioners allow third parties to bill and receive payment for medicare services performed by them.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ans.
